Cooinda Airport (CDA) to Singapore (SIN)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Cooinda Airport (CDA) in Cooinda Airport, Australia to Singapore Changi International Airport (SIN) in Singapore, Singapore is 3,525 kilometers (2,190 miles / 1,903 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 5h, flying west northwest at a heading of 295°.

This is a medium-haul route that may be operated by either narrow-body or wide-body aircraft depending on demand. Passengers can expect a meal service on most carriers.

This is an international route connecting Australia with Singapore. It is an intercontinental flight between Oceania and Asia.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.
